-

PPGCC001 - TEORIA DA COMPUTAÇÃO - Turma: 01 (2015.1)

Tópicos Aulas
Introdução: motivação e plano de ensino (17/03/2015 - 17/03/2015)

Introdução a Teoria da Computação

Por que estudar Teoria da Computação?

Discussão do plano de ensino e sistema de avaliação

   Livro texto 
Introdução aos Fundamentos da Computação Linguagens e Máquinas.pdf
    
Inicia em 30/03/2015 às 0h 0 e finaliza em 31/03/2015 às 23h 59
Teoria da Computação: introdução (19/03/2015 - 24/03/2015)

Autômatos e linguagens

Teoria da computabilidade

Teoria da complexidade

    
Inicia em 30/03/2015 às 0h 0 e finaliza em 31/03/2015 às 23h 59
    
Inicia em 30/03/2015 às 0h 0 e finaliza em 31/03/2015 às 23h 59
Hierarquia de Chomsky (26/03/2015 - 07/04/2015)

Discussão sobre a Hierarquia de Chomsky:

Gramáticas Regulares, Gramáticas Livres de Contexto, Gramáticas Sensível ao Contexto e Gramáticas Irrestritas.

  aula03-hierarquia de Chomsky.pdf 
aula03-hierarquia de Chomsky.pdf
Autômatos (09/04/2015 - 16/04/2015)

DES: Definição

DES baseado na Teoria de Autômatos

Implementação de algoritmos

  Linguagens e automatos para DES-parte2.pdf 
Linguagens e automatos para DES-parte2.pdf
  Linguagens e automatos para DES-total.pdf 
Linguagens e automatos para DES-total.pdf
  Linguagens e automatos para DES-parte1.pdf 
Linguagens e automatos para DES-parte1.pdf
    
Inicia em 24/04/2015 às 0h 0 e finaliza em 15/05/2015 às 23h 59
    
Inicia em 24/04/2015 às 0h 0 e finaliza em 29/05/2015 às 23h 59
Autômatos com guarda (21/04/2015 - 23/04/2015)

Autômatos com guarda

Statecharts (28/04/2015 - 30/04/2015)

Statechars: conceitos, modelos e propriedades

Rede de Petri (05/05/2015 - 05/05/2015)

DES baseados em Redes de Petri (RdP)

RdP: conceitos, modelos e propriedades

Implementação de algoritmos

  SED Redes de Petri.pdf 
SED Redes de Petri.pdf
  Rede de Petri - modelos gráficos 
SED Redes de Petri-parte1.pdf
Decidibilidade (07/05/2015 - 14/05/2015)

A tese de Church-Turing; Máquinas de Turing e Problemas de Decisão; Máquina de Turing Universal; Problema da Parada; Redução de problemas.

 

Máquina de Turing (19/05/2015 - 28/05/2015)

Definição; Variações de Máquinas de Turing; Gramáticas e Máquinas de Turing; Propriedades das LREs e das Linguagens Recursivas.

 

    
Inicia em 16/07/2015 às 0h 0 e finaliza em 21/07/2015 às 23h 59
Atividade prática (02/06/2015 - 09/07/2015)

Resolução de exercícios sobre máquinas de turing e decidibilidade.

Frequências da Turma
# Matrícula MAR ABR MAI JUN JUL Total
17 19 31 14 23 28 05 07 12 19 26 02 09 11 16 18 23 25 30 02
1 2015100**** 0 0 0 0 0 0 0 0 2 0 0 0 0 0 0 0 0 0 0 0 2
2 2015100**** 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0
3 2015100**** 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0
4 2015100**** 0 0 0 0 0 0 0 0 2 0 0 0 0 0 0 0 1 0 0 0 3
5 2015100**** 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0
6 2015100**** 0 2 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 2
7 2015100**** 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0
8 2015100**** 0 0 2 0 0 0 0 0 0 0 0 0 0 0 2 0 0 0 0 2 6
9 2015100**** 0 0 2 0 2 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 4
10 2015100**** 0 0 0 0 0 0 2 0 0 2 0 0 0 0 0 0 0 0 0 1 5
11 2015100**** 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0
12 2015100**** 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0
13 2015100**** 0 0 0 0 0 0 0 0 0 0 2 0 0 0 0 0 0 0 0 0 2
14 2015100**** 0 0 0 0 0 0 2 0 0 2 0 0 0 0 2 0 0 0 0 1 7
15 2015100**** 0 0 0 2 0 0 0 0 2 2 0 0 0 0 0 0 0 0 0 0 6
16 2015100**** 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0
17 2015100**** 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0
18 2015100**** 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0
19 2015100**** 2 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 1 3
20 2015100**** 0 0 0 0 0 0 0 0 2 2 0 0 0 0 2 0 0 0 0 2 8
Notas da Turma
# Matrícula Unid. 1 Prova Final Resultado Faltas Situação
1 2015100**** 8,6 8.6 0 AM
2 2015100**** 8,6 8.6 2 AM
3 2015100**** 8,9 8.9 0 AM
4 2015100**** 9,4 9.4 0 AM
5 2015100**** 9,0 9.0 6 AM
6 2015100**** 8,9 8.9 0 AM
7 2015100**** 8,7 8.7 0 AM
8 2015100**** 9,0 9.0 0 AM
9 2015100**** 9,0 9.0 3 AM
10 2015100**** 8,7 8.7 2 AM
11 2015100**** 7,6 7.6 0 AM
12 2015100**** 7,3 7.3 4 AM
13 2015100**** 9,3 9.3 2 AM
14 2015100**** 7,9 7.9 0 AM
15 2015100**** 9,4 9.4 3 AM
16 2015100**** 8,4 8.4 7 AM
17 2015100**** 8,4 8.4 5 AM
18 2015100**** 8,4 8.4 6 AM
19 2015100**** 9,0 9.0 8 AM
20 2015100**** 8,8 8.8 0 AM

Nenhum item foi encontrado

Plano de Curso

Nesta página é possível visualizar o plano de curso definido pelo docente para esta turma.

Dados da Disciplina
Ementa: Conceitos Preliminares: representação; prova de teoremas; conjuntos; relações; funções; conjuntos enumeráveis; definições recursivas; indução matemática; linguagens formais; gramáticas; problemas de decisão. Máquinas de Estado-Finito: alguns exemplos; autômatos finitos determinísticos; autômatos finitos não determinísticos; linguagens regulares: propriedades; máquinas de Mealy e de Moore; expressões regulares; gramáticas regulares; linguagens regulares: propriedades. Autômatos com Pilha: uma introdução informal; autômatos com pilha determinísticos; autômatos com pilha não determinísticos; gramáticas livres do contexto; linguagens livres do contexto: propriedades. Máquinas de Turing; Algoritmo de Markov; gramáticas e máquinas de Turing; propriedades das linguagens recursivamente enumeráveis e linguagens recursivas. Indecidibilidade: funções primitivas recursivas e a tese de Church-Turing; máquina de Turing universal; o problema da parada; redutibilidade; exemplos de problemas indecidíveis.
Objetivos:
Metodologia de Ensino e Avaliação
Metodologia: Aulas expositivas (T)
Aulas práticas (P)
Exercícios (E)
Trabalhos de pesquisa bibliográfica (TB)
Estudos dirigidos (ED).
Grupos de discussão (GD)
Procedimentos de Avaliação da Aprendizagem: Para efeito de avaliação será observada a Resolução 043/95-CEPEX que regulamenta a Verificação do Rendimento Escolar nos Cursos de Graduação da Universidade Federal do Piauí.
Serão realizadas 4 avaliações envolvendo os conceitos apresentados nas aulas.
Será considerado aprovado na disciplina o aluno que:
• Obtiver freqüência igual ou superior a 75% da carga horária da
disciplina.
• Obtiver média aritmética nas 4 avaliações maior ou igual a 7 (sete), ou
média aritmética igual ou superior a 6 (seis), resultante da média aritmética das avaliações e da nota do exame final.
O aluno que obtiver média aritmética das 3 avaliações inferior a 4 (quatro) será considerado reprovado e não realizará avaliação final. A prova final consistirá do conteúdo da disciplina.
O aluno que não comparecer às avaliações e/ ou exame final terá o direito de requerer a oportunidade de realizá-los em segunda chamada.
O candidato a exame de segunda chamada poderá requerê-lo por si ou por procurador legalmente constituído, ao professor da disciplina, através do departamento responsável pela mesma, em um prazo de 3 dias úteis, justificando através de documento o motivo da ausência.
Horário de atendimento:
Bibliografia:
Cronograma de Aulas

Início

Fim

Descrição
17/03/2015
17/03/2015
Introdução: motivação e plano de ensino
19/03/2015
24/03/2015
Teoria da Computação: introdução
26/03/2015
07/04/2015
Hierarquia de Chomsky
09/04/2015
16/04/2015
Autômatos
21/04/2015
23/04/2015
Autômatos com guarda
28/04/2015
30/04/2015
Statecharts
05/05/2015
05/05/2015
Rede de Petri
07/05/2015
14/05/2015
Decidibilidade
19/05/2015
28/05/2015
Máquina de Turing
02/06/2015
09/07/2015
Atividade prática
Avaliações
Data Descrição
22/07/2015 Parte 1
23/07/2015 Parte 2
: Referência consta na biblioteca
Referências Básicas
Tipo de material Descrição
Referências Complementares
Tipo de material Descrição
Notícias da Turma
: Visualizar

Título

Data
Recepção dos trabalhos 20/07/2015
Submissão das máquinas de turing 16/07/2015
Aula 16/07 16/07/2015
Trabalhos Máquina de Turing 14/07/2015
Última Aula e Recepção dos Trabalhos 07/07/2015
Aula 25/06 25/06/2015
Trabalho Final Máquina de Turing 23/06/2015
Aula 18/06 18/06/2015
Finalmente Máquinas de Turing! 16/06/2015
Mudança no início 11/06/2015
Entrega trabalho de Autômatos e Redes de Petri 10/06/2015
Máquina de Turing 09/06/2015
Parte 2 da Disciplina 01/06/2015
Atividades registradas 24/04/2015
Bate-papo quinta-feira 23/04 22/04/2015
Sobre a aula hoje quinta-feira 09/04 09/04/2015
Não haverá aula na terça (07/04) 06/04/2015
Atividades Práticas 20/03/2015

SIGAA | Superintendência de Tecnologia da Informação - STI/UFPI - (86) 3215-1124 | sigjb05.ufpi.br.instancia1 vSIGAA_3.12.439 21/09/2020 06:27